August 12 1863 Wednesday
Gillmore’s Operations in Charleston Harbour – Siege of Fort Wagner
Arkansas. The Union gunboats of Lieutenant George Bache and cavalry under Brigadier-General John Wynn Davidson arrived in Des Arc, taking some prisoners and burning a warehouse. The warships continued up the White River and Little Red River before returning to Devall’s Bluff.
California. Union Rear Admiral Charles Henry Bell, commanding the Pacific Squadron, ordered USS Narragansett, Commander Stanly, to cruise regularly between San Francisco and Acapulco, Mexico, for the protection of Pacific mail steamers.

Mississippi. The postponement of proposed operations towards Mobile, Alabama, from Mississippi and Louisiana was confirmed to Union Major-General Ulysses Simpson Grant at Vicksburg. The expiry of enlistments had left Major-General Nathaniel Prentiss Banks with only 12,000 men in Louisiana, while demands for reinforcements were intensifying from eastern Tennessee, north-eastern Arkansas, Missouri, and Tennessee. Banks had been ordered to prepare an operation towards Texas and the reduction of available forces in the region meant that Grant would not have sufficient force to attack Mobile.
Grant’s army in Mississippi was gradually dismembered, leaving only two of his present five Corps under his direct command. In quick succession, Major-General John Grubb Parke took the IX Corps back to rejoin the Army of the Ohio in Kentucky; Major-General Frederick Steele led his division of XV Corps to Helena in Arkansas and this was followed soon afterward by Brigadier-General John Eugene Smith’s division (7/XVII). The XVI Corps returned to Memphis, with one division continuing onward to Missouri and the other two reinforcing Major-General Stephen Augustus Hurlbut in western Tennessee. Major-General Cadwallader Colden Washburn’s XIII Corps, supplemented by the division of Major-General Francis Jay Herron, had already been sent downriver for operations in western Louisiana and Texas. Grant was left in Mississippi with the remainder of XV Corps under Major-General William Tecumseh Sherman and the remainder of XVII Corps under Major-General James Birdseye McPherson.

South Carolina. Union siege batteries on Morris Island exchanged fire with Confederate guns at Fort Sumter and Battery Wagner.
Tennessee. Union expedition from Memphis to Grenada, Mississippi, ended.
Texas. USS Princess Royal, Commander Melancthon B Woolsey, seized the British schooner Flying Scud at Brazos. She was reported to have run the blockade with a cargo of 65,000 pounds of powder, 7 tons of horseshoes, and thousands of dollars worth of medical supplies.
